У Apple AirPods есть задержка звука из-за Bluetooth?

13

Если это песня, и она задерживается на 0,5 или 1 секунду, это действительно не имеет значения. То, что я пытаюсь выяснить, для игр и видео. Если задержка звука составляет 0,5 секунды, для видео (фильмы или YouTube, если видео / аудио не синхронизированы) или для игр, это может быть более серьезной проблемой.

nonopolarity
источник

Ответы:

12

Музыка и видео не требуются, поскольку система компенсирует задержку звука. То же самое для многих игр, поскольку визуальные и звуковые дорожки начинаются одновременно (буферизуя достаточное количество контента для запуска каждого из них, а затем надеясь, что доставка / создание нового контента может предотвратить опустошение буфера).

Технически говоря, законы физики и ограниченная вычислительная мощность процессора / микросхем, которые кодируют / декодируют звук, обеспечивают задержку, но она не составляет порядка секунды. Субъективно, это не проблема для меня, пока я не использую Airplay / WiFi, и даже тогда это не ужасно, но отставание заметно. Но я также не могу спорить, если у кого-то еще есть субъективно другой опыт, и отставание для них неприемлемо.

Кодек и поток микросхем Bluetooth означает, что звук необходимо буферизовать, кодировать, передавать, декодировать и затем передавать через усилитель.

Были некоторые хорошие попытки с научной точки зрения измерить это - http://stephencoyle.net/airpods/

Исходные данные показывают, что измеренная задержка проводных наушников составляет около 85 мс, а AirPods - около 256 мс. Мое личное впечатление, что AirPods больше с задержкой в ​​120 мс и почти эквивалентны проводным наушникам. Кроме того, я вполне уверен, что Apple корректирует воспроизведение видео, если вы используете API, поскольку у меня никогда не было ощущения, что видео запаздывает при переключении с AirPods на EarPods и обратно на устройства Apple и аудиоустройства Apple.

Такая же синхронизация выполняется для установки HomePod, где миллисекундная синхронизация и смещение будут использоваться для синхронизации и синхронизации звуков для нескольких динамиков воспроизведения Bluetooth, распространяющихся по комнате, но это гораздо более простая задача, где вы можете буферизовать все звуки а затем воспроизводить с задержкой и совершенно синхронно с фазой звуковых волн - в отличие от аудиоинтерфейса с низкой задержкой.

Для этого вам понадобится специальное оборудование, например, линия монитора Universal Audio Arrow, если вы выполняете измерения в реальном времени или выполняете измерения в миллисекундах.

Единственный случай, когда я воспринимал отставание как законную проблему, это музыканты с долей секундной синхронизации или приложениями для научных измерений. Я также слышал о том, что AirPods и iPhone нуждаются в восстановлении, если они застряли или какой-то процесс запущен и замедляет обработку звука.

bmike
источник
2
Добавим к ответу bmike, что это не только устройства Apple и AirPods. Все устройства Bluetooth имеют задержку, и устройства iOS и Android будут пытаться исправить это, пока вы смотрите видео.
Кевин
1
Я бы добавил, что есть предупреждение о задержке на GarageBand, когда AirPods используются. Так что даже Apple это признает!
Матье Риглер,
1
Мне любопытно, как была рассчитана задержка проводных наушников 85 мс. Я ожидал бы, что проводной номер будет намного ниже - вероятно, однозначные. 85 мс было бы ужасно для ритм-игр, которые могут иметь временные окна всего 15 мс.
Wowfunhappy
@bmike Кстати, я не думаю, что это «закон физики», который ограничивает это. Электромагнитная волна может двигаться быстрее, чем электрический сигнал в металлическом проводе. Я думаю, что это, вероятно, из-за того, что Bluetooth не хочет иметь «пропуски» в аудио, когда человек перемещается, а затем не хватает 0,2 секунды звука, поэтому звук буферизуется, скажем, на 0,5 секунды или 0,7 секунды, поэтому что когда сигнал теряется в течение доли секунды, звук в буфере может догнать и предложить непрерывный звук.
неполярность
По моему опыту, приложение YouTube имеет заметную задержку звука по Bluetooth. Однако сайт YouTube в Safari был синхронизирован.
Stevoisiak
4

Да, у них есть задержка, точно так же, как у традиционных наушников есть задержка (хотя и практически незаметная). Это вызвано как цифроаналоговым преобразованием, так и переменным количеством времени, которое требуется для передачи сигнала, и наличием любых помех.

Если вы используете наушники Bluetooth (Airpods или другие) во время воспроизведения видео, Apple и большинство производителей настраивают звук в соответствии с задержкой, чтобы они оставались синхронизированными. Они также буферизуют все аудио на определенное количество (когда это возможно) для устранения небольших несоответствий в соединении.

Предполагая, что приложение использует встроенную поддержку Apple для этого, встроена коррекция задержки. Каждый раз, когда вы видите видеоплеер в стиле iOS или MacOS, вам не о чем беспокоиться. Приложения с их собственными пользовательскими игроками должны будут иметь дело с этим более вручную, и поэтому поддержка не гарантируется. (Например, Youtube на Chrome в macOS имеет едва заметную задержку звука).

К сожалению, в играх нет ничего, что могло бы сделать их лучше синхронизированными. Хотя устройство, вероятно, находится прямо перед вами, вы находитесь в идеальном положении, чтобы ограничить любую задержку. В этот момент величина задержки зависит от устройств и расстояния / помех (что, согласно ответу @ bmike, довольно мало для AirPods).

NoLongerContributingToSE
источник
5
RE: «Да, у них есть задержка, точно так же, как и у традиционных наушников» - это совершенно неверно. Традиционные наушники не вводят буквально никаких задержек, в то время как аэродромы добавляют более 200 мсек в микс; см. stephencoyle.net/AirPods
Romwell
Если вы прочитаете ответ ... "(хотя и практически незаметный). Это вызвано как цифро-аналоговым преобразованием, так и переменным количеством времени, которое требуется для передачи сигнала и присутствием любых помех". Все имеет время ожидания. Даже если ты не можешь это заметить.
NoLongerContributingToSE
1
Кроме того, прочитайте фактическую статью, которую вы опубликовали: «Устройства Bluetooth, которые я тестировал в прошлый раз, имели примерно
втрое большую
4
Для пояснения: 1) Традиционные наушники не вводят ЛЮБОЙ измеримой задержки между разъемом для наушников и ухом. 2) Конечно, есть задержка от источника звука (программного обеспечения) до разъема для наушников, это не то, о чем мы здесь говорим. 3) AirPods, как и любое другое устройство Bluetooth, добавляет дополнительную задержку к сигнальному тракту - вы не можете сказать, что они «просто как» традиционные наушники, потому что традиционные наушники сами по себе не добавляют дополнительную задержку, но AirPods делают. 4) Чтобы уточнить, под «традиционными» наушниками я подразумеваю проводные наушники, подключенные к разъему для наушников.
Ромвелл
4
И, несмотря на все теоретические дискуссии, проводные наушники против AirPods имеют очень, очень, очень заметное отличие в программном обеспечении, таком как FL studio: виртуальное пианино не воспроизводится с AirPods, но его можно использовать со встроенными динамиками / наушниками. Мы действительно находимся на той же странице, касающейся технологии, но для других вводит в заблуждение чтение о том, что задержка AirPods "так же, как" все, что имеет провода. Не то.
Ромвелл
1

Заметная задержка при использовании для телефонных звонков.

Просматривать видео на YouTube и что-то не в порядке, иногда с небольшой задержкой движения губ с аудио, которое вы слышите. Это раздражает, но менее критично, чем следующее.

Когда вы делаете телефонные звонки с помощью Airpods на iPhone (в моем случае это X), между тем, что вы говорите, и тем, когда получатель слышит, есть заметная задержка. Больше, чем вы обычно используете с другими наушниками или через встроенный наушник.

Другие могут этого не заметить, но для меня это очевидно. Эта щель молчания между тем, что вы говорите, и тем, что они слышат, является причиной многих неловких разговоров, когда кажется, что вы постоянно отсекаете другого человека. Вы начинаете говорить, но они слышат молчание в течение доли секунды, достаточной для того, чтобы они могли продолжить свое предложение. Тогда ваш голос входит, и они останавливаются. И так далее.

В моем старом iPhone 6 я использовал наушники B & O с разъемом 3,5 мм, но после «обновления» до iPhone Xs, у которого нет разъема 3,5 мм, я «вынужден» использовать свои Airpods через Bluetooth ( если я не куплю переходник Lightning на 3,5 мм).

Это большой шаг назад по качеству для меня. Не уверен, что другие наушники Bluetooth справятся с этим лучше, но если собственные Airpods от Apple не смогут сделать это без заметной задержки, я сомневаюсь, что другие будут лучше.

Любопытно посмотреть, испытывали ли другие то же самое и воспринимают ли они их также.

Джошуа Пинтер
источник
1
Убедитесь, что вы проверяете наличие помех и неисправность устройства - я звоню по часам в AirPods через Skype / WebEx / VOIP / Сотовые звонки / FaceTime / FaceTime аудио, и нет никаких задержек по сравнению с проводной для меня. Я не говорю, что вы не видите задержку - просто это могут быть не AirPods.
bmike
@bmike Интересно. Это определенно заметно для меня. И iPhone всего в 2 - 3 футах от моей головы. Я использую клавиатуру и мышь Magic Wireless, которые также используют Bluetooth. Возможно, это вызвало бы помехи, но вы могли бы подумать, что это сценарий, который они проверяли.
Джошуа Пинтер